Scanmax 225

Scanmax 225 is a premium large capacity colour mail and parcel x-ray scanner with advanced image analysis features and network capability  wrapped in one slim, affordable package.

Scanmax 225 incorporates the very latest high resolution camera technology to produce fast on-screen definition-rich images of an item’s contents. Images can be enhanced and enlarged to improve detection of small components and powdered substances.

Users can annotate, print and  store their x-ray images in a database for training or export them onto a usb stick or onto a shared network folder for remote analysis.

Electronic components and circuitry are more clearly defined than ever before, to allow operators to distinguish easily between harmless items and malicious mail and instantly confirm a parcel’s safety.

Scanmax 225 mailroom x-ray cabinet is capable of detecting all the items on the CPNI discreet threat list published in the PAS97:2015

Compact and Easy to Use
Scanmax 225 is a freestanding mailroom security x-ray machine combining a large screening chamber with a compact physical size. It is designed for ease of use by non-technical staff and the front loading door and small footprint mean it can be located virtually anywhere in the workplace.

Image Enhancements
Image are automatically enhanced for optimum clarity with the option to be shown in negative. There are also several image enhancement options for highlighting low, medium and high density materials as well as powders, syringes and circuitry.

Image enhancements are made using via simple icons in the ScanView Imaging Software. All images are stored on screen until the operator chooses to save or close them.

Scanmax 225 offers advanced image analysis tools that will give greater contrast to low density materials such as powders and fine wires and assist experienced operators make more confident decisions about the safety of postal items.

Versatile Monitor
The 17″ flat screen monitor can sit on top of unit, on top of desk or be remote wired to a security control room.

This is an advantage over postal x-ray units incorporating a built in monitor (remote viewing possible and no unit shutdown or expensive maintenance due to monitor error- simply swap over monitor!)

Print and Store Images
Scanmax 225 runs on a Windows  framework which gives you the capability to print, email and store x-ray images for training, archiving or image verification between departments.

Network Capable
Scanmax 225 also has an ethernet output so you can link your x-ray machine to your corporate network to save and view images centrally and remotely. Images can also be downloaded to a usb memory stick.

System Protection and Reset
Should your building suffer a temporary electrical failure your x-ray system is protected by a built in UPS and can be switched back into operating mode via a simple reset

Safe and Secure
Scanmax 225 uses very low level x-rays and conforms to all published international Electrical Safety and Radiation Standards and is issued with a Radiation Safety and Test Certificate. It is completely safe for use by any person including pregnant women.

Power
Power Supply: 100V +/- 15% and 220V +/- 15% single phase 50/60 hz – (state voltage when ordering)

Size and Weight
Dimensions: H: 161.5cm x W: 43 cm x D: 61cm
H: 63.5″ x W: 17″ x D: 24″
Weight: 180 kgs (395bs) unpacked. 268 kgs (600lbs) packed.
Shipping Dims: H: 150 cm x W: 112 cm x D: 77 cm
H: 60″ x W: 31″ x D: 45″

Capacity and Throughput
Max.Parcel size: H: 50 cm x W: 40 cm x D: 55 cm

H: 19.6″ x W: 15.7″ x 21.6″

Screening speed: Approx 60,000 items per hour in batches of 500. Contents of mailsack can be scanned in approximately 10-15 minutes. 250 packages per hour screened individually.

Detection Capability
Camera: 1.5 megapixel camera minimum
Penetration: 3 mm steel
Wire Detection: 36 AWG

X-ray Generator
KvP: 75kV Nominal. Different Voltage settings available on request
Current: 3mARMS (10mAPEAK), Half Wave rectified.
Cooling Method: Oil Cooled

Safety and Emissions
Magnetic media:  Scanmax 225 will not damage magnetic tape, computer discs, CDs DVDs, video tape, ID cards nor Credit Cards
Radiation: Scanmax 225 meets all published international radiation regulations with emissions of less than 0.1 microsieverts per hour on the surface of the machine

Environmental
Temperature: 0 -40 C
Max Humidity: 95%
